However, you might want to have control over this value so you can adjust the equation on this parameter.Ġ~100 Specifies Intensity 0 being Off ~ 100 being Brightest We set the value at 192mm since the total span of the operation is 64mm, if you were to put two on one edge you would want a 32mm gap between them and at least a 16mm gap from the start/end of the edges. (Any operation on an edge less then 192mm will use both support pins). When you have a small edge, you only have one master connection, but you have two support pins. This is only for small parts or short edges.
![cabinet vision s2m tutorial cabinet vision s2m tutorial](https://i.ytimg.com/vi/keuwO7Mxpmo/hqdefault.jpg)
This is a parameter on the primary work plane that indicates when both the A and B pin should be used (for Lockdowel).
